WebA Coulomb crystal (also Ion Coulomb crystal) is a collection of trapped ions confined in a crystal -like structure at low temperature. The structures represent an equilibrium between the repulsive Coulomb interaction between ions and the electric and magnetic fields used to confine the ions. WebThe arrangement of ions in a crystal is greatly influenced by the ratio of radii of the ions. The limiting ratio for a cation to fit in an octahedral arrangement of anions is greater than 0.414 (i.e. r+/r- > 0.414).
